[Asia Economy Reporter Hyunseok Yoo] IS E-commerce announced on the 19th that it succeeded in turning a profit last year compared to the previous year. The company explained that the shift to a profitability-focused product sales strategy, driven by the expansion of overseas luxury goods sales and the launch of its own brand, was the result of this profit turnaround.


IS E-commerce recorded sales of 20.766 billion KRW, a 66.2% increase from the previous year, and an operating profit of 429 million KRW, turning profitable. The company succeeded in a turnaround for the first time in four years, dispelling concerns about being listed as a management item. The company stated that it had pursued management efficiency strategies from the beginning of last year with the goal of turning a profit.



A company representative said, “This year, we will focus on launching new overseas brands and strengthening our own brand, and we are fully prepared, including recruiting experts in each field. Based on enhanced IT solutions, we will actively consider investments in differentiated businesses necessary for sustainable growth and strive to create a second leap forward by discovering products essential for daily life.”
